Philip J Lobianco 1911 - 1983

Philip J Lobianco of Yonkers, Westchester County, NY was born on May 1, 1911, and died at age 71 years old on March 1, 1983. Philip Lobianco was buried at Calverton National Cemetery Section 11 Site 1858 210 Princeton Boulevard - Rt 25, in Calverton.
